Traditional Tai Ji Chuan should achieve the following five points in the "eye method"
First, be calm.
"Eye method" is * *, which is actually "eye method" and "mind method". "The heart is the divine mansion" and "the eyes are the seedlings of the heart", all of which are the experience and wisdom of Tai Chi predecessors.
"The heart is God's home" tells us that the heart is where God lives, and God is restless, that is, "God" does not rest in his heart, but wanders outside. "Eyes are the seedlings of the mind" means that eyes are the windows of the mind and can reflect your mind.
If inner peace is absorbed, you can naturally reflect your vitality through your eyes. If the heart and eyes are not in harmony, or if the eyes and actions are not in harmony, there will be a phenomenon of "wandering" in which the heart and hands are unresponsive, the gods are out of control, the whole body is out of control, and the six gods are out of control. Therefore, to practice "eye method" is to practice "mind method" in a certain sense.
Second, keep your eyes open and look inward.
Keep your eyes straight ahead on the premise that your chin is slightly retracted and your body is upright. "Eye-pleasing" means that the eyes should "look inward", the eyes should be slightly retracted, and the eyes should be covered with each other's eyes. Eyes should look straight ahead and look natural.
Don't be sleepy, close your eyes and practice boxing, and don't bow your head. Don't mistake "keeping eyes" for eyes hanging down, and mechanically apply the "eye method" requirement of Qigong regimen to Tai Ji Chuan. When practicing boxing, your eyes are blind, just like a blind man touching an elephant.
Third, hold hands with your eyes and put your eyes first.
Holding hands with your eyes means holding the active hand with your eyes, looking forward in the direction of the main hand and taking care of the other hand with the corner of your eye.
Take care of your eyes, but don't stare at the hands in front of you like a monkey looking in the mirror, forming a dull phase. In addition, if the dominant hand leaves the eye level range, it can be ignored.
Fourth, the head, skills and eyes should be coordinated.
When talking about the eye method, Teacher Fu Zhongwen once said, "When looking straight, you should be focused and lively. When every style changes, the eyes should follow, and the eyes should not be dull and careless. "
When walking in boxing, the head should rotate with the direction of the main hand, and the eyes should look up with the direction of the main hand. The rotation direction of eyes should be consistent with the rotation direction of the body, so as to follow up and down, connect front and back, take photos from left to right, and combine inside and outside to enhance the integrity of the boxing frame.
